Nice Papaw! I hope you can enjoy it as soon as you get it and build your coil wick. I had posted before that I was frustrated with mine, but Gary was right to ask about my juice. Based on my experience, try the first few builds with a light, 70%+ pg juice first and then experiment from there with darker and heavier stuffs.

My initial disappointing experience had nothing to do with the coil. I figure this because the first juice was a dark, 50/50 pg/vg thicker-than-usual NET juice from myvapejuice (which is delicious in an atty, don't get me wrong). I removed the cotton ball wicking, cleaned/dry burned and put a silica wick on the same coil. This time I used a light honey flue at 70/30 pg/vg.... Wow. It's amazing. I'm glad I decided to try it out again. I

It won't be a problem, just some head scratching and adjusting how and with what you make your wicks out of. Did you get some wire? I threw away the first four or five coils I made because I didn't like the looks of them.

I also vape mostly VG. Some 100%, mostly 90% VG. Occasionally a 50:50. I have sinus problems too.

Some things I experienced when I started messing w/ RBA's:
  • You'll go thru more wire than you think.
  • You need to change the wick, if not the coil too, more often than you'd throw away a conventional atty. At least when starting out.
  • Different wicking materials tastes a lot different. If you don't like one, try another. Take JC Okie up on her offer to send some wicking material.
  • Pre-heating (heating until it glows) the wire before you wind the coil takes some of the "springy-ness" out of the coil. That'll make sense after you try it.
  • Turn down the power from what you've used in the past. At the old wattage/voltage you'll get hot hits. This was discouraging for me since my juice tasted burnt. More efficient I guess.
  • Practice making some coils while you wait until tomorrow. Use a toothpick or something smaller in diameter to wind the coil around. Maybe start with 2.5 to 3 inches of wire. Leave a tag on the beginning of your wind of 3/8" of an inch or so. Then wind a neat spiral and finish with the end pointing in the same direction as your beginning, with a similar tag at the end. That is specific to certain RBAs, including the ERA's/Hornets. When I started the coils were coming out at lower ohms than I wanted and I had to adjust the length of the wire.
  • When mounting the coil, you'll notice one post has one hole and the other has two. In the two hole post secure the wire in the upper hole. The bottom one is where the juice enters the RBA and you don't want to restrict it.
  • It takes time to tweak your procedure. Every coil/wick setup is better and faster than the last.
  • Get at least one other RBA for a backup. I'm looking forward to trying out the Reomizer 2.0.
  • I keep a carto within reach in case something goes haywire (short, bad taste, drop in vapor production...). I'm still addicted to nicotine and don't want to be tempted; been there done that.
